Production methods & processes by Farid Al Mussawi
We combine the best methods available with our accumulated experience to produce RC models and unmanned aerial vehicles (UAV) with the highest aerodynamic performance. Such as the high finishing quality, high strength, and lightweight that would provide the maximum efficiency for manoeuvrability, by reducing the power required and fuel consumption.
